Dextrose monohydrate is a simple sugar, chemically identical to glucose or blood sugar, that is made from corn or wheat starch. It is a white crystalline powder that is about 20-30% less sweet than regular table sugar (sucrose). Because it is a simple sugar, the body can absorb it very quickly for a rapid energy boost.

Major Food Applications & Usage Percentage

Dextrose monohydrate is a versatile ingredient that serves multiple purposes in food production. The food and beverage industry is the largest consumer, accounting for over 40% of the total market revenue.

While dextrose is generally recognized as safe (GRAS) with no set maximum percentage, its usage amount depends on the specific food type and its function. It is used in percentages that adhere to "good manufacturing practices" for desired taste and texture.

Here are some typical usage ranges:

  • Baking (Bread): It is a primary food source for yeast. The typical sugar percentage in bread dough is about 6% of the flour weight, and dextrose can be a significant portion of that.
  • Confectionery (Hard Candies): It is used in mixtures with other sugars, often replacing 20% to 50% of the total sugar to control crystallization and prevent a gritty texture.
  • Beverages: It can be used as a sweetener in beverages, making up 25% to 40% of the total sugars to provide body and improve flavor.
  • Dairy Products (Ice Cream): It's often used at 15% to 25% of the total sugar content to help lower the freezing point, which creates a softer, smoother texture and prevents ice crystals from forming.
  • Processed Meats and Dairy: It is used as a binding agent, to enhance flavor, and to improve texture in products like sausages, hams, and ice cream.

Benefits:

 

  • Quick Energy Source: As a simple sugar, it is absorbed directly into the bloodstream, providing an immediate source of energy, making it ideal for sports nutrition.
  • Enhances Flavor and Texture: It can improve the mouthfeel of dairy products and baked goods, control crystallization in candies, and enhance flavor profiles without being overly sweet.
  • Fermentation Aid: It is an excellent food source for yeast in brewing and baking, aiding in the fermentation process.
  • Preservative Qualities: Dextrose can help extend the shelf life of food products by preventing microbial growth.
  • Promotes Post-Workout Recovery: It helps to quickly replenish glycogen stores in muscles after intense exercise.
